Actionable Tips to Master These Looks
- Start with clean, textured hair — styling flexibility stems from volume and grip.
- Use texturizing sprays and pomades to hold bold shapes and waves.
- Experiment with hair dye — partial color or highlights add punch without overcommitment.
- Embrace asymmetry — true radical style often lives in deliberate contrasts.
- Mix classic tools with modern tech – curling irons, easels, and heat protection enable precision.
- Accessorize subtly — bands, clips, or feathered combs enhance rather than compete.
